Oppo F19 with 5000mAh battery and FHD+ AMOLED display launched in India at ₹18,990

Oppo has finally launched the standard model from its F19 series in India. It’s been a month since we saw the Oppo F19 Pro and Pro+ (review) variants. The new handset comes with an AMOLED display, Snapdragon 662 SoC, 48MP AI triple camera, a 5000mAh battery, and 33W Flash Charge.

Here are the rest of the Oppo F19 details including its price, availability, and launch offers.

Oppo F19 Price & Availability

Oppo F19 is priced at Rs 18,990 in India for its sole 6GB + 128GB variant. It will be available in Prism Black and Midnight Blue. The phone will retail on Flipkart and major offline stores across the country. The phone will available for pre-order from April 9 bundled with launch offers.

Oppo F19 Features

The OPPO F19 is powered by an octa-core Qualcomm Snapdragon 662 paired with Adreno 610 GPU, 6GB LPDDR4X RAM, and 128GB built-in storage. The phone runs on the latest Android 11 with ColorOS 11.1 on the top. 

Upfront, Oppo F19 gets a 6.43-inch AMOLED display with FHD+ resolution, a 90.8% screen ratio, and a thicker bezel at the chin. The punch-hole houses a 16MP camera for selfies and video calls. At the back, the OPPO F19 sports a triple camera including a 48MP primary shooter, a 2MP depth sensor, and another 2MP macro lens.

Oppo has employed a 5000mAh battery with 33W flash charge support. The F19 allows in-display fingerprint recognition and face unlock for security. The phone supports a dual 4G sim,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 5.0, a USB Type-C, and a 3.5mm earphone jack. 

ModelOppo F19
Dimensions & WeightWeight: About 175 g
Dimensions:about 160.31×73.76×7.95 mm
Display6.43″ Punch-hole Display 2400×1080 pixels; AMOLED 60HZ Refresh Rate; 20:9 Screen Ratio 90.8% Screen to Body Ratio; 409 PPI 
SoftwareAndroid 11 based ColorOS 11.1
ProcessorQualcomm Snapdragon 662
RAM & Storage6GB + 128GB (dedicated expandable)
Flash Charging5000mAh 33W Flash Charge
Fingerprint SensorIn-Display Fingerprint 3.0
Rear Camera48MP Main Camera (F1.7)+ 2MP Depth Camera (F2.4)+ 2MP Macro Camera (F2.4)
Front Camera16MP
ColorsPrism Black / Midnight Blue
